Price Date Tenure Annual growth After inflation £3,200 * Apr 2019 Freehold -29.4% -30.8% £110,000 Feb 2009 Leasehold 7.4% 5.1% £67,000 Feb 2002 Leasehold na na *This price paid record has been flagged by Land Registry as a 'Category B: Additional Price Paid entry'. This could be due to a variety of reasons, such as the sale being a buy-to-let purchase, a repossession or a transfer to a limited company. When Land Registry suspects that a sale does not reflect full market value (e.g. part-ownership or right to buy), these transactions can be flagged as well. For this reason, we exclude them from our area statistics.
